Abstract

The utility model discloses a frame structure of fitness equipment, which relates to the field of fitness equipment and comprises a rectangular frame, a bottom plate and a top plate, wherein the bottom plate and the top plate are respectively positioned on two opposite side surfaces of the rectangular frame; the rectangular frame comprises four arc-shaped plates and four side plates, and the two ends of each arc-shaped plate are detachably connected with one end of each side plate respectively. This device can be convenient for quick equipment and dismantlement, and it is more convenient to use.

Technical Field
The utility model relates to a body-building apparatus, in particular to a frame structure of the body-building apparatus.
Background
With the rapid development of economy, the pace of life of people is accelerated, people in urban life gradually have various health problems due to high-speed life and high-load work, and accordingly body building becomes a hot spot of people's attention.
Along with the appearance of intelligent body-building apparatus, the user can carry out the body-building through intelligent body-building apparatus in being placed, along with the continuous development of intelligent body-building apparatus, an intelligent body-building mirror has still appeared, through set up the display screen on the specular reflection layer, after opening the display screen, the user not only can see the image in the display screen, can also see the actual image that the specular reflection layer reflects to the surrounding environment, make the user can see the action of oneself in the specular reflection layer when can contrast the body-building video in the display screen and do the body-building action at the exercise in-process, and then whether the action of inspection oneself is unanimous with the action in the body-building video, and then help the user to accomplish the body-building training better, improve the effect of body-building motion.
Intelligence fitness equipment generally adopts console mode or wall-hung type design when using, and when falling to the ground and using, intelligence fitness equipment need connect the support foot rest and support the use, but current fitness equipment's frame construction not only is heavier to can not dismantle the connection between the frame, it is not convenient to use the transportation, and the effect is also relatively poor when using.
Therefore, a frame structure of the body-building apparatus is urgently needed.
SUMMERY OF THE UTILITY MODEL
The utility model aims to provide a frame structure of an exercise machine, which realizes quick detachment and connection of the frame structure through a detachable structure and is convenient to transport and use.
The purpose is realized by adopting the following technical scheme: the device comprises a rectangular frame, a bottom plate and a top plate, wherein the bottom plate and the top plate are respectively positioned on two opposite side surfaces of the rectangular frame, and the rectangular frame, the bottom plate and the top plate form a closed rectangular cavity; when the device is used, other equipment such as a motor, a control panel and the like are placed in the closed rectangular cavity, the rectangular frame of the device comprises four arc-shaped plates and four side plates, and the two ends of the arc-shaped plates are detachably connected with one ends of the side plates respectively. The four arc plates are located at four corners of the rectangular frame, the side plates are connected between the two adjacent arc plates and respectively located on four sides of the rectangular frame, after connection, the rectangular frame is formed by the four arc plates and the four side plates, and the bottom plate and the top plate are parallel to each other and respectively located on two opposite sides of the rectangular frame. When the device is used, the frame structures of the device can be quickly disassembled and assembled, and the use efficiency is improved.
Furthermore, the arc of this device includes first arc and second arc, the one end of first arc and the one end fixed connection of second arc, and the other end of first arc is provided with first connecting block, and the other end of second arc is provided with the second connecting block, and first connecting block and second connecting block are used for dismantling with the curb plate and are connected. Preferably, the curb plate is both ends open-ended hollow structure, when first connecting block and second connecting block are connected with the curb plate, first connecting block and second connecting block insert inside the curb plate, and through bolted connection, after connecting like this, first arc and second arc are connected the back with the curb plate, be connected smoothly between first arc and second arc and the curb plate, first connecting block and second connecting block can not occupy extra area in space, more be favorable to connecting the use, and simultaneously, insert the inside mode of curb plate through first connecting block and second connecting block and connect, the steadiness is connected in the improvement that can step forward, be more convenient for use for a long time.
Secondly, still be provided with the frame board on the bottom plate of this device, when rectangle frame and bottom plate are connected, the frame board is located the lateral surface of rectangle frame, and when a confined rectangle cavity was constituteed to rectangle frame, bottom plate and roof, the lateral surface of rectangle frame was lived in the frame board parcel of limit, can be further protect the rectangle frame, and simultaneously when using, the improvement bottom plate that can be further and the rectangle frame between be connected the steadiness, can further improvement availability factor.
On this basis, the first arc-shaped plate and the second arc-shaped plate of the device are both hollow structures. The side plate is of a hollow structure and is made of aluminum alloy material. The hollow structure can further reduce the weight of the frame structure, and when the frame structure is fixed or supported for use in the later period, the required supporting force can be further reduced, so that the frame structure is more convenient to fix and use.
Preferably, when needs place subaerial use, the device is provided with the standing groove in being located the first arc on two arcs of the lower extreme of rectangular frame, and the standing groove is used for can dismantling with the supporting foot rest and is connected, when using, fixes the supporting foot rest in the standing groove, makes frame structure and supporting foot rest fixed connection, and then accessible supporting foot rest supports this frame structure.
Simultaneously, still be provided with the frame board on the bottom plate, when rectangle frame and bottom plate are connected, the frame board is located the lateral surface of rectangle frame, is provided with logical groove on the frame board, leads to groove and standing groove intercommunication. Therefore, when the frame structure is used, the supporting foot frame can directly pass through the through groove on the side frame plate, namely the supporting foot frame is inserted into the through groove from the lower part of the frame structure and then inserted into the placing groove for fixing, and the supporting foot frame supports the frame structure.
Preferably, the base plate is provided with a rubber layer. When the bottom plate contacts with the wall, the rubber layer on the bottom plate can buffer and protect the bottom plate and the wall, and the wall is prevented from being damaged.
Preferably, the side plate has a thickness equal to that of the first arc-shaped plate, and the first arc-shaped plate has a thickness equal to that of the second arc-shaped plate. Like this when first arc is connected with the curb plate, the second arc is connected the back with the curb plate, and arc and curb plate are connected can more integration, do not have the card between arc and the curb plate to pause, connect more smoothly, and the steadiness and the smoothness degree that can further improvement is connected are convenient for use for a long time.
Compared with the prior art, the utility model has the following advantages and beneficial effects:
the frame structure of the fitness equipment comprises the bottom plate, the top plate, the arc-shaped plate and the side plates, wherein the arc-shaped plate and the side plates are detachably connected, so that the fitness equipment can be conveniently and quickly assembled and disassembled when in use, and is more convenient and faster to use; the arc-shaped plates comprise a first arc-shaped plate and a second arc-shaped plate, the first connecting blocks on the first arc-shaped plate are connected by being inserted into the side plates, and the second connecting blocks on the second arc-shaped plate are connected by being inserted into the side plates, so that the connection stability can be further improved;
meanwhile, the first arc-shaped plate of the device is provided with a placing groove for placing the supporting foot stand, so that when the supporting foot stand is connected with the frame body structure, the connecting structure between the supporting foot stand and the frame body structure can be arranged in the placing groove, the space can be saved during use, and the device is more convenient to use for a long time;
secondly, this device simple structure is convenient for use for a long time, improves the availability factor.

[ example 1 ]
As shown in fig. 1, the device comprises a rectangular frame, a bottom plate 1 and a top plate 7, wherein the bottom plate 1 and the top plate 7 are respectively positioned on two opposite side surfaces of the rectangular frame, and the rectangular frame, the bottom plate 1 and the top plate 7 form a closed rectangular cavity; the rectangular frame comprises four arc-shaped plates and four side plates 4, and the two ends of each arc-shaped plate are detachably connected with one end of each side plate respectively. The four arc-shaped plates are respectively positioned at four corners of the rectangle, the four side plates are opposite in pairs, two ends of each side plate are connected with one arc-shaped plate, and the four arc-shaped plates and the four side plates form a rectangular frame.
In this embodiment, the top plate is a mirror surface, the bottom plate has a structure as shown in fig. 2, a frame plate 5 is disposed on the bottom plate, and when the rectangular frame is connected to the bottom plate 1, the frame plate 5 is located on the outer side surface of the rectangular frame. The bottom plate and the top plate are respectively positioned on the left side surface and the right side surface of the rectangular frame. In the present embodiment, the motor, the control panel and other devices are located in the enclosed rectangular cavity formed by the rectangular frame, the bottom plate 1 and the top plate 7.
Simultaneously, through bolted connection between arc and the curb plate, can be more convenient quick assembly joint when using. In this embodiment, arc and curb plate are hollow structure to curb plate 4 is aluminum alloy material, when using, can not only play the effect that the joint protection is located the equipment of rectangle frame, bottom plate 1 and roof 7, can effectively reduce weight simultaneously, improves the availability factor.
[ example 2 ]
On the basis of embodiment 1, as shown in fig. 3, the arc plates include a first arc plate 2 and a second arc plate 3, one end of the first arc plate 2 and one end of the second arc plate 3 are fixedly connected, the other end of the first arc plate 2 is provided with a first connecting block 21, the other end of the second arc plate 3 is provided with a second connecting block 31, and the first connecting block 21 and the second connecting block 31 are both detachably connected with the side plate 4. When in use, the first connecting block 21 is inserted into one end of the side plate, the side plate is connected with the first connecting block through a bolt, the second connecting block is inserted into one end of the other side plate, and the side plate is connected with the second connecting block through a bolt. First connecting block place straight line and second connecting block place straight line mutually perpendicular in this embodiment, consequently, when first connecting block, second connecting block are connected with the curb plate, on same arc, the curb plate place straight line mutually perpendicular of being connected on the curb plate place straight line of connecting on the first connecting block and the second connecting block, like this when using, can not only be more convenient for connect to connect the back, the rectangle frame of constitution is more regular.
The first arc-shaped plate 2 and the second arc-shaped plate 3 are both provided with cavities, the lower ends of the two first arc-shaped plates positioned at the lower end of the rectangular frame are provided with openings, and the openings of the first arc-shaped plates and the cavities inside are placing grooves 22. Be located and be provided with two logical grooves 6 on the frame board 5 of rectangular frame lower extreme, two logical grooves communicate with the standing groove on two first arcs respectively, and when needs are connected, the one end of supporting foot rest is inserted in the standing groove and is connected with first arc, and the supporting foot rest provides the support to the frame structure of this device.
In this embodiment, the first arc-shaped plate 2 is provided with two first connecting holes, the two connecting holes are connected with the support leg through bolts, the bottom plate is provided with two second connecting holes corresponding to the two first connecting holes, the bottom plate and the arc-shaped plate are connected through the first connecting holes and the second connecting holes,
in the present embodiment, the base plate 1 is provided with a rubber layer 8. When the frame structure is used, the rubber layer on the bottom plate can effectively protect the bottom plate and the wall surface.
Meanwhile, as shown in fig. 4, the thickness of the side plate 4 is the same as that of the first arc-shaped plate 2, the thickness of the first arc-shaped plate 2 is the same as that of the second arc-shaped plate 3, when the side plate is connected with the first arc-shaped plate, and when the side plate is connected with the second arc-shaped plate, the side plate, the first arc-shaped plate and the second arc-shaped plate are connected more smoothly, the bottom plate is connected with the first arc-shaped plate and the second arc-shaped plate, the bottom plate is connected on the left side of the arc-shaped plate formed by the first arc-shaped plate and the second arc-shaped plate, and the frame plate 5 is arranged on the outer side surface of the arc-shaped plate formed by the first arc-shaped plate and the second arc-shaped plate.
[ example 3 ]
On the basis of embodiment 2, the frame structure of this device not only can support the frame structure of this device through the supporting legs, and simultaneously, the frame structure of this device still can be hung on the wall, is provided with the first spread groove that is used for connecting the connecting band on the bottom plate 1, and when the frame structure of this device was used for hanging and puts on the wall, the wall was gone up and is dismantled and be connected with the pendant, is provided with the couple on the pendant, has hung on the couple and has put the link plate, is provided with the second spread groove of being connected with the connecting band on the link plate.
[ example 4 ]
On the basis of the embodiment, the rectangular frame, the bottom plate 1 and the top plate 7 form a closed rectangular cavity, and support arms are arranged on two opposite sides of the closed rectangular cavity, and the top plate 7 is a mirror screen; two sets of stay cords are coiled in the rectangular cavity, and the resistance assembly used for providing resistance for the two sets of stay cords is further arranged in the rectangular cavity, and the two sets of stay cords respectively penetrate through the support arms on the two sides to be connected with the holding part. The relative both sides of rectangle cavity rotate the connection track, and sliding fit adjusts the seat in the track, and the support arm rotates to be connected on adjusting the seat. The adjusting device comprises a rectangular cavity, a first positioning device, a second positioning device and a third positioning device, wherein the first positioning device is used for positioning the rail on the side surface of the rectangular cavity, the second positioning device is used for positioning the adjusting seat in the rail, and the third positioning device is used for positioning the support arm on the adjusting seat.
The bottom plate 1 is provided with a plurality of mounting racks, and the mounting racks are used for being fixed with a wall surface.
Wherein the resistance assembly comprises a motor used for coiling the pull ropes and a differential mechanism matched with the two groups of pull ropes, and the differential mechanism is connected with the motor through a belt. A plurality of tension wheels are arranged between the motor and the differential mechanism. The motor also comprises a control board positioned in the rectangular cavity, and the control board is used for controlling the mirror screen and/or the motor. The rectangular cavity is internally provided with a partition plate, and the resistance component and the control panel are respectively positioned at two sides of the partition plate. A plurality of heat dissipation fans are arranged on the partition board, and a plurality of heat dissipation holes are formed in the bottom of the front surface of the rectangular cavity
When the device is used, the frame structure can be directly connected into the second connecting groove on the hanging plate through the connecting belt connected into the first connecting groove to be fixed when the frame structure is hung on the wall surface, and the hanging plate is hung on the wall surface through the hanging piece on the wall surface.
